What E-Bike Is Right For You?
We often get asked which e-Bike should I rent. Well, it comes down to what you need most. You might want a bike for commuting, with a rack for carrying heavy cargo. Here’s what we generally recommend.
- Road E-Bike – Fast riding on paved roads, light assistance to help with distances.
- Gravel E-Bike – Mixed terrain riding on roads, bike paths, and light trails.
- Comfort Hybrid / City Bikes – Made for comfort, upright riding, and everyday exploring.
- Commuter E-Bike – Practical riding with racks and lighting.
- Cargo E-Bike – Carrying shopping, luggage, or even children with motor support.
- Mountain E-Bike (e-MTB) – Mountain bikes are great for off-road trails, big climbs, and rough terrains.
- Folding E-Bike – Easy storage and great for using on public transport.
- Cruiser E-Bike – Relaxed, casual riding along beachfronts and promenades.
- Touring E-Bike – Long-distance riding with bags and extended battery range.

How Long Should You Rent An E-Bike For?

Short and long-term rentals are available through Upway Flex. Some rental riders rent for short periods when the weather is best, while others rent year-round. It really comes down to how much you plan to use the bike. Upway Flex requires a minimum 3-month subscription commitment, then it’s month-to-month for ultimate flexibility.
If you expect to use it year-round, a long-term rental is the best option. If you are in the city for a short few months, the better option is short-term. If you are not using it for extended periods, there’s nothing wrong with returning it until you need a bike again.
